Emotional Wellbeing on the Path to Parenthood: Understanding IVF's Impact

Embarking upon the journey to parenthood can be an joyful experience, filled with anticipation and dreams of starting a unit. For individuals who choose in vitro fertilization (IVF) as their path towards achieving pregnancy, the emotional landscape can be particularly diverse. IVF is a mentally demanding process that often entails multiple cycles, each with its own set of difficulties.

The mental ups and downs of IVF can significantly impact a person's emotional wellbeing. Facing hormonal shifts, medical interventions, and the vagueness surrounding treatment outcomes can result feelings of anxiety, sadness, and frustration. Additionally, the social pressures associated with infertility and parenthood can add another layer of difficulty to this already sensitive journey.

It is vital for individuals undergoing IVF to prioritize their emotional wellbeing by receiving resources. Talking with a therapist, joining a support group, or confiding in loved ones can provide essential emotional outlet. Remember, your emotional health is just as significant as your physical health on this path to parenthood.
